Reducing Fuel Consumption
Beyond lowering emissions, reducing air conditioning use directly affects fuel efficiency. Studies have shown that heavy reliance on vehicle air conditioning can increase fuel consumption by as much as 20 percent, especially during long commutes in hot climates. Super 1 Auto Glass Tint minimizes interior heat buildup, which in turn decreases the need for mechanical cooling. Over time, this efficiency contributes to lower fuel usage, reducing the vehicle’s carbon footprint. For drivers, this also translates to cost savings, reinforcing how eco-friendly practices can align with financial benefits.
Protecting Vehicle Interiors and Reducing Waste
Environmental responsibility also extends to reducing waste. When car interiors are exposed to prolonged sunlight, upholstery and dashboards deteriorate faster, requiring premature replacement. Materials such as plastics, synthetic fabrics, and leather generate waste when discarded, adding to landfill stress and resource consumption. Super 1 Auto Glass Tint offers UV protection that prevents fading, cracking, and material breakdown. By preserving interior quality, the tint reduces the need for frequent replacements, conserves resources, and minimizes waste. This protective aspect underscores how vehicle enhancements can support sustainable consumption patterns.
Lowering Urban Heat Islands
Urban centers often experience the “heat island” effect, where temperatures rise due to dense infrastructure and high energy use. Vehicles contribute to this problem by absorbing and radiating heat from their glass surfaces. By blocking solar energy, Super 1 Auto Glass Tint helps keep vehicles cooler, reducing the amount of heat they radiate into their surroundings. While the contribution of one vehicle may seem small, widespread adoption of tinting technologies can collectively lower urban temperatures, easing the burden on local ecosystems and energy grids.
